Lady Chargers net trio of JRD honorees

Published 9:47 am Wednesday, June 20, 2018

Softball coaches in the James River District (JRD) recognized Central High School’s varsity softball team with three 2018 all-district selections, including two on the first team.

Lady Chargers senior pitcher Hailey Bayne and senior outfielder Kaylee Williams made the first team, and senior second baseman Brittany Tomlinson made the second team.

“The James River District is very competitive,” Central Head Coach Karen McGrath said. “In most cases there were nine players going for one first team and one second team spot for one position. We were fourth in the district, and I was pleased we had three make the all-district team(s).”

In her four-year tenure on the team, Bayne has been either an all-conference or all-district player each year.

As for what led coaches to vote Bayne to the all-district first team this season, McGrath said, “Hailey had over 180 strikeouts this year. Her batting average was competitive too.”

Williams has received either all-conference or all-district recognition every year she has been on the varsity squad.

Voting coaches acknowledged her remarkable play on defense.

“Kaylee had no errors in the outfield this year,” McGrath said. “She is very fast, has a great glove and strong throw. She is always there to back up left field and right field too.”

McGrath noted this was Tomlinson’s first year receiving an all-district honor.

“She made some great plays at second this year, and her batting average was comparable to other second basemen in the district,” McGrath said.
